How to Choose a Sportsbook
A sportsbook is a place where you can bet on a variety of different sporting events. These can include soccer, basketball, baseball, football, ice hockey, and even horse racing. In addition to offering these different betting options, a sportsbook will also offer various incentives for its members. These can range from sign-up bonuses, to reload bonuses and risk-free bets.
The legality of sportsbooks varies by state, and there are some that are only legal in Nevada. Other states, such as Utah and Hawaii, have enacted laws to outlaw sports gambling. In addition, the Wire Act of 1961 bans interstate sports betting.
When you’re choosing a sportsbook, you’ll want to find one that offers all the sporting events you’re interested in betting on, along with the odds you’re looking for. You’ll also want to make sure that you’re able to deposit and withdraw money from your account quickly and easily.
You should also check the types of betting available at the sportsbook you’re considering, as well as their customer support. You should be able to contact them and receive prompt answers to any questions you may have, regardless of whether you’re an experienced or new player.
